HAMPTON - Margaret Lucille Sheene, 87, passed into the loving arms of Jesus Christ on Tuesday, January 9, 2018. Born in Evington, VA, she was a longtime Hampton resident where she worked for RCA at NASA and was involved in the Apollo 11 project. She loved spending time with her family.

Preceded in death by her husband George Sheene, her daughter Barbara Rowe, and two grandsons Robert Burns and Robby Sheene, Sr. Survivors include her daughter, Sandra Ward and her husband Van; her son, Bruce Sheene and his wife Karen; her adopted daughter/niece, Brenda Tucker; five grandchildren, Bruce Jason Sheene, Danielle Sheene, Sean Patrick Reynolds, Richard Anderson, and Wayne Kostyal; her great-grandchildren, Damyn Sheene, Ariana McClain, Dylan Reynolds, Kayla Reynolds, Devin Kostyal, Brian Smith, Robby Sheene, Jayson Sheene, and Braedon Sheene; one great-grandchild on the way; and three great-great-grandchildren.

The family will receive friends from 1-2pm Wednesday January 17, 2018 at R. Hayden Smith Funeral Home with a funeral service beginning at 2:00pm. Interment will follow in Hampton Memorial Gardens.

Published in Daily Press on Jan. 14, 2018
